LIVE: Sauna Week Heats Up In Moorhead

Beat The Cold Weather With Folkways And Their Log Sauna

 

We’ve got plenty of rain, snow and cold temperatures coming our way this week, but there’s a way you can heat things up.

It’s Sauna Week. Folkways has their log sauna parked outside of Nature of the North in Moorhead all week, inviting people to come together and work up a sweat.
They brought the sauna back because it proved to be popular at a Finnish sauna festival in February.
Temperatures inside the sauna reach up to 200 degrees Fahrenheit.
Organizer say there are plenty of advantages for people who can take the heat.

LesleyAnne Buegel with Folkways explains, “I mean, we live in a frozen tundra, so I think part of it is being able to actually feel the heat all throughout your body and not just indoors where you feel like semi-warm. But I think a big part of it is also being able to sweat out the toxins, and a lot of people really enjoy meeting new people. They end up in a sauna with a stranger. It sounds intimidating but they actually end up having a lot of fun.”
